Файл: Практическая работа 13 Основы алгоритмизации и программирования. Разработка программы на языке Python.docx

ВУЗ: Не указан

Категория: Не указан

Дисциплина: Не указана

Добавлен: 26.10.2023

Просмотров: 35

Скачиваний: 6

ВНИМАНИЕ! Если данный файл нарушает Ваши авторские права, то обязательно сообщите нам.

Практическая работа №13


Основы алгоритмизации и программирования.

Разработка программы на языке Python

(в среде IDLE Python) с использованием строгого цикла

13.1. Цель работы


Освоить основные приемы алгоритмизации и самостоятельного составления программ на языке Python с использованием строгого цикла.

  1. Вариант 2: Вычислить В=к!/к (к!=1*2*3*…*к, к-номер студента в списке группы).

  2. Схема работы программы, изображенная в соответствии с ГОСТ 19.701-90 на рис. 1.



Рисунок 1 – Схема работы программы для примера №12



  1. Код и результаты работы программы



Рисунок 2 – Код и результат работы программы для примера №12


  1. Описание выполненных в лабораторной работе действий: с учетом ранее изученных теоретических положений и полученных навыков, была составлена блок-схема работы программы и написан код программы. Пользователь вводит с клавиатуры номер студента в списке группы, затем переменная B высчитывается с помощью функции fact, основанная на рекурсии (ПР8) и выводится на экран.

  2. Вывод: в ходе выполнения практической работы мы освоили основные приемы алгоритмизации и самостоятельного составления программ на языке Python с использованием строгого цикла.